Save The Bay Environment (Oceans & Coastal Waters) Jun 6 Written By Zanny Love $40,000For its advocacy work Providence, RI 2016 Zanny Love
Save The Bay Environment (Oceans & Coastal Waters) Jun 6 Written By Zanny Love $40,000For its advocacy work Providence, RI 2016 Zanny Love